Trong ngành công nghiệp game đang phát triển với tốc độ chóng mặt, việc chọn phần mềm lập trình game phù hợp và đáng tin cậy là một thách thức lớn. Có quá nhiều sự lựa chọn trên thị trường, và các nhà phát triển phải đối mặt với những khó khăn khi quyết định chọn phần mềm nào để thúc đẩy sự sáng tạo và hiệu suất trong quá trình phát triển game. Họ cần một cẩm nang chọn lựa, chỉ dẫn rõ ràng và đáng tin cậy để khám phá những công cụ lập trình game hàng đầu.
Bạn có bao giờ cảm thấy mơ hồ khi đối diện với vô số phần mềm lập trình game có sẵn trên thị trường? Bạn lo lắng về việc lựa chọn phần mềm phù hợp để mang đến trải nghiệm game đỉnh cao nhất? Hãy xóa bỏ những nỗi lo lắng đó, vì chúng tôi sẽ giúp bạn khám phá danh sách những phần mềm lập trình game tốt nhất ngày hôm nay.
Bài viết này sẽ cung cấp một danh sách tốt nhất các phần mềm lập trình game đáng trải nghiệm nhất hiện nay. Từ những công cụ phổ biến đến những lựa chọn độc đáo, chúng tôi sẽ giới thiệu chi tiết và đánh giá từng phần mềm để giúp bạn tìm ra phần mềm lý tưởng cho dự án game của bạn. Bạn sẽ có cái nhìn toàn diện về tính năng, hiệu suất và ưu điểm của từng công cụ, giúp bạn đưa ra quyết định đúng đắn và tự tin trong quá trình phát triển game. Hãy cùng khám phá và chinh phục game development với những phần mềm lập trình hàng đầu này!
1. Adobe Animate CC – Công cụ Tạo Game và Hoạt ảnh Chuyên Nghiệp
Adobe Animate CC là công cụ lập trình game với giao diện người dùng chuyên nghiệp và đa dạng công cụ tạo hoạt ảnh và nhân vật cho trò chơi, chương trình truyền hình và nhiều mục đích khác. Phần mềm này tích hợp chặt chẽ với Adobe Flash để tạo mã và phát triển ActionScript, cho phép xuất nội dung từ Flash vào Animate CC. Việc thay đổi các tính năng và ký tự trong ứng dụng diễn ra thuận lợi, giúp tối ưu hóa quá trình làm việc.
Bạn có thể tùy chỉnh tác phẩm nghệ thuật trong Animate, kết hợp âm thanh và màn hình bắt đầu để xây dựng trải nghiệm tương tác trong game. Sáng tạo với hoạt ảnh sống động như chuyển động nói, chớp mắt và đi bộ là điều dễ dàng.
Animate CC cho phép xuất tác phẩm sang HTML5 Canvas, WebGL, Flash/Adobe AIR và thậm chí cả SVG.
2. GameMaker Studio 2 – Sức Mạnh Tạo Game Hấp Dẫn
GameMaker Studio 2 là phiên bản nâng cấp của Game Maker Studio từ năm 1999, trở thành công cụ phát triển trò chơi miễn phí và phổ biến nhất trên thị trường. Với giao diện kéo và thả cùng khả năng viết mã linh hoạt như C++, bạn có thể tạo toàn bộ trò chơi dễ dàng.
Phần mềm hỗ trợ nhiều tính năng chất lượng như tích hợp mua hàng trong ứng dụng, phân tích thời gian thực, kiểm soát nguồn, và kết nối nhiều người chơi. Trình chỉnh sửa tích hợp cho hình ảnh, hoạt ảnh và sắc thái, cùng với tiện ích mở rộng bên thứ ba, GameMaker Studio 2 mở ra không gian sáng tạo vô tận cho các nhà phát triển game.
3. Unity – Sức Mạnh Lập Trình Game 2D và 3D
Unity xuất phát từ một công cụ 3D nhưng đã mở rộng hỗ trợ cả lập trình game 2D. Tuy nhiên, hệ thống 2D của Unity chưa hoàn thiện, dựa trên cơ sở lõi 3D nên gây thêm khối lượng không cần thiết trong game và ảnh hưởng đến hiệu suất.
Mặc dù không có thiết kế thực thể thành phần, Unity đã phổ biến hóa khá thành công. Nền tảng này cho phép xem mọi thứ như đối tượng có thể chỉnh sửa và gắn kết các thành phần khác vào. Điều này giúp kiểm soát hành vi và logic đối tượng.
Unity sử dụng ngôn ngữ lập trình C#, dễ học với hàng nghìn hướng dẫn trên YouTube và trang web chính thức của Unity.
Bạn dễ dàng xuất bản game cho Windows, Mac, Linux, Android và hệ thống VR như Oculus Rift và SteamVR.
Unity Asset Store cung cấp hàng nghìn tính năng sẵn có cho game của bạn, từ mô hình 3D, đồ họa HUD, kết cấu môi trường đến hệ thống hộp thoại.
Hy vọng bài viết đã mang lại thông tin hữu ích về Unity. Nếu có thắc mắc, hãy truy cập trang web chúng tôi và để lại câu hỏi để nhận được giải đáp.
Trong tình hình ngành game ngày càng phát triển mạnh mẽ, việc sử dụng phần mềm lập trình game hàng đầu là một yếu tố quan trọng để đạt được thành công trong việc phát triển các tựa game đỉnh cao. Những công cụ lập trình chất lượng và đáng tin cậy giúp tăng cường sự sáng tạo và hiệu suất, từ đó giúp nhà phát triển tiết kiệm thời gian và tối ưu hóa quá trình phát triển.
Dựa trên danh sách các phần mềm lập trình game hàng đầu được giới thiệu trong bài viết, bạn có thể lựa chọn công cụ phù hợp với nhu cầu và mục tiêu phát triển game của mình. Quyết định thông minh về phần mềm lập trình sẽ giúp bạn xây dựng các tựa game ấn tượng, đồng thời tối ưu hóa quá trình làm việc của đội phát triển. Hãy tận dụng những công nghệ tiên tiến và tối ưu hóa khả năng sáng tạo của bạn để đưa ra những trải nghiệm game độc đáo và đưa sản phẩm của bạn đến tầm cao mới.
- Khám phá Adobe Bridge và những chức năng cơ bản - 29/11/2023
- Tìm hiểu ý nghĩa màu sắc: Xanh lam và xanh ngọc trong thiết kế - 29/11/2023
- Khám phá sâu hơn về màu xanh lục và các màu xanh - 29/11/2023